David Cross Says 'Arrested Development' Cast Stands with Jeffrey Tambor in Wake of Sexual Harassment Allegations

BY Josiah HughesPublished Feb 21, 2018

Jeffrey Tambor was recently let go from Amazon's Transparent following multiple allegations of sexual harassment on the set of the show. The allegations won't likely affect Tambor's other job, however, as he's reportedly set to reprise his role as George Bluth, Sr. in Season 5 of Arrested Development.

The long-awaited new season of the show is set to hit Netflix later this year. Speaking about the recent Tambor fallout, Arrested's David Cross said he's got Tambor's back. Speaking with AM New York [via Consequence of Sound], Cross said he's taking Tambor's side. 

"I can't speak for everybody, but I know there are a number of us who stand behind him — from the limited amount we know, we stand behind Jeffrey — and I am one of them," Cross said. "I think it's very curious that Amazon didn't make public the results of their internal investigation.... I'm not sure why they would do that. I just know the whole thing is rather curious to me."

Cross added that he didn't think the allegations would affect Tambor's role on the new season of Arrested, though he added he's "not in those offices or making those decisions."

Arrested Development could return as soon as this spring.
